Education Foundations for Thriving FuturesThe River System of Human TimeHow can education prepare people to thrive in a world of rapid social, ecological and technological change?Education Foundations for Thriving Futures explores this challenge through the River System of Human Time, a narrative map that follows patterns in human learning, relationships and organisation from our deep evolutionary origins into the present.Drawing on natural and social sciences, Indigenous and local knowledge, history, economics and other knowledge traditions, the book connects what humanity has learned across time with the challenges and possibilities we face today.It develops three foundational learning domains: our relationship with the living world, our relationships with one another, and our capacity to understand ourselves within wider systems of knowledge, time and life.At the centre is a long-term educational goal: developing the awareness, skills and wisdom needed to strengthen the conditions through which people, communities and the living world can thrive across generations.The River System provides a map for this journey, connecting knowledge with experience and helping learners navigate from humanity's deep past through the challenges of the present towards possible futures.The book can be read independently or used alongside the experiential programs and courses of the Thriving Futures 2100 education project, where its ideas are explored through direct experience, nature connection, community learning, tracking, reflection and practice.thrivingfutures2100.com This item is printed on demand.
